GAZA, Oct 31 (KUNA) -- The Palestinian Alfalah Benevolent Society in Gaza has inaugurated six new water wells, and three water coolers, as part of a 15-well project.
This is part of Alfalah water desalination plant worth USD one million, financed by the Kuwaiti-based Arab Fund for Economic and Social Development (AFESD).
The rest of the 15 wells will be opened over the coming days to provide water for more residential districts in Gaza, Alfalah Chairman Sheikh Ramadan Tanboura said in press statements.
He added that the digging of the six wells in schools and mosques, was financed by the AFESD.
Tanboura expressed appreciation to His Highness the Amir Sheikh Sabah Al-Ahmad Al-Jaber Al-Sabah, the Kuwaiti government and people and the charitable societies in the country for their financial support to the Palestinian people in Gaza through Alfalah Society. (end) wab.msa
